In early 1521 AD, the Aztec Empire was all but conquered and Spanish Conquistadors along with tens of thousands of allied local warriors besieged Tenochtitlan, the great capital of the Aztecs. Built on an island on the west side of lake Texcoco that was largely composed of solid limestone jutting up from the brackish water, the grand splendor of the city was such that hadn't been seen since the days of ancient Egypt. With nearly a quarter of a million people inhabiting the island city, Constantinople was the only other city on earth that had a population capable of competing. The city boasted a great pyramid, several large stone temples and twenty residential districts in addition to a ten mile long levee built to separate the freshwater surrounding the island from the rest of the brackish lake. There were three long causeways leading from the great island city to the mainland, each with a large town built near the lakeshore where the causeways made landfall. The causeways were wide enough for a dozen horses to ride abreast and had bridges at regular intervals so that boats could pass underneath. At night the bridges were raised to prevent access to the city by intruders or enemies.

And now the large and beautiful city, along with the empire that built it, was about to wiped out by cruel and greedy conquistadors who used Christianity as an excuse to treat everyone else as if they were below them, especially indigenous peoples. There were less than two thousand conquistadors in total however their leader, Hernan Cortes, had proven himself more than capable of manipulating local politics and making false promises to secure the fealty of many of the Aztec's enemies and conquered subjects. As such he had nearly eighty thousand native warriors under his command in addition to his own spaniards, who possessed sixteen cannons and thirteen single masted ships. Cortes had broken his men up into three groups consisting of a few hundred spaniards, four ships and twenty thousand native warriors and assigned a favored subordinate to command each. The Spanish conquistadors started their siege by occupying the causeways to trap the Aztecs inside their city, fortifying them with wooden barricades and small cannon.

Tenochtitlan at its peak could produce almost one hundred thousand warriors due to the fact that all Aztec males were trained in military academies as warriors and expected to take up arms during the war season, though they practiced a trade for the rest of the year. The exceptions to this were the elite military orders: the Otomi, Eagle warriors, Jaguar warriors and dreaded "Shorn Ones". However due to the starvation caused by the siege and an epidemic of smallpox that had been introduced by the Spanish, the city's defending force consisted of less than half that number. In addition, the most recent emperor had succumbed to smallpox just days before while the two previous emperors, as well as most of the military leaders and nobles, had been killed or captured by the Spanish and their traitorous native allies.
